I belive so Bill, the earl of strathmore although he takes nothing to do with the day to day running of the place, i think the foreman told me the entire estate extends to 36500 acres and the farming company works 3500 with 1000 - 1500 ewes, 800 head of cattle bread out of highland x semi mental cows, 12500 pigs in total and 2000 acres arable, an impressive place if i would love to come across a 500 + acre unit up around there i would be happy
